The pharmacokinetics of micafungin (MCFG) were studied in 10 elderly volunteers (aged 66-78 years) and 10 non-elderly volunteers (aged 20-24 years) all of whom were healthy males. MCFG was given intravenously at a single administration of 50 mg with continuous infusion pump over a 1-hour period. The plasma concentrations of unchanged drug declined in a bi-exponential way both in elderly and non-elderly subjects after cessation of infusion. In the elderly and non-elderly, respectively, these values were found: maximum plasma concentration (Cmax) of unchanged drug, 4.97±0.60 (mean±S.D.) and 4.95±0.56, ug/mL; elimination half-life (t1/2), 14.9±1.0 and 15.2±0.9 h; volume of distribution at steady state (Vdss), 0.239±0.027 and 0.228±0.016 L/kg; total clearance (CLt), 12.0±1.7 and 11.1±1.2 mL/h/kg; plasma protein binding rate, 99.85±0.01 and 99.85±0.02%. Since there were no significant differences in pharmacokinetic parameters or the plasma protein binding rate, it was concluded that the pharmacokinetics of MCFG were similar in both elderly and non-elderly subjects.
